Output 364008515e3352478cc21a652e0af18330d2cb7f4a8cbf23a4b01eaf6de2e835:1

value
82575900519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8ec24df2a8939e5b0ef054e76badc5c141e8b11 OP_EQUALVERIFY OP_CHECKSIG
address
DSNgCLZAB6Pjmae19yax9RAPiKMconuG6A
transaction
364008515e3352478cc21a652e0af18330d2cb7f4a8cbf23a4b01eaf6de2e835